How much do sap security man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average hourly pay for sap security manager in Virginia is $25.76,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.12 and $29.09 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a SAP Security Manager?

A SAP Security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ing and managing the security aspects of SAP systems within an organization. Their main duties include ensuring that user access is properly controlled, monitoring for potential security threats, and implementing policies to protect sensitive business data. They also collaborate with IT and business teams to maintain compliance with regulatory requirements and best practices. This role is crucial for preventing unauthorized access and safeguarding the integrity of SAP applications and data.

What are some common challenges faced by a SAP Security Manager when implementing access controls across multiple SAP modules?

A SAP Security Manager often encounters challenges in implementing consistent access controls across various SAP modules due to the complexity and integration of different business processes. Each module may have unique authorization requirements, and ensuring compliance while maintaining operational efficiency can be demanding. Additionally, collaborating with business process owners and IT teams to balance security and usability is crucial. Regular audits, cross-functional communication, and a deep understanding of both technical and business needs are key to overcoming these challenges.

Everforth ECS Federal has an immediate opening for a Special Access Program (SAP) Product Security Managerfor a Department of Defense (DoD) network located in a contractor facility.

The ideal candidate will provide a qualified Product Security Manager (PSM) to support Special Access Program (SAP) activities within the JIATF-401 J2. The PSM shall provide direct security support to sensitive intelligence, technical, and operational activities supporting the counter-UXS mission and shall coordinate closely with the Government Special Security Officer (GSSO), operational personnel, technical teams, contractors, program managers, and external security stakeholders.

The PSM shall be responsible for the day-to-day administration, coordination, and implementation of assigned SAP security requirements. Duties shall include personnel access processing, visitor control, facility compliance, information protection, meeting coordination, secure transportation procedures, document accountability, security inspections, incident reporting, indoctrinations, debriefings, and security education support.

The PSM shall assist in maintaining compliance with applicable SAP, SCI, and collateral security requirements while enabling operational responsiveness and mission execution. The PSM shall also coordinate with technical personnel, contractors, program managers, and external security offices to resolve access, facility, classification, and security coordination issues that may affect mission activities.

The PSM shall support the development and execution of practical security procedures that enable secure collaboration, technical integration, and compartmented mission support within a dynamic operational environment.

PRIMARY DUTIES:

  • Administering SAP security requirements in accordance with applicable government security policies and procedures.
  • Supporting personnel access, indoctrination, debriefing, and visitor control processes.
  • Maintaining document accountability and supporting information protection requirements.
  • Coordinating secure meetings, operational activities, and transportation procedures.
  • Assisting with security inspections, compliance reviews, incident reporting, and corrective actions.
  • Resolving security coordination issues involving access, facilities, classification, and program support.
  • Working effectively with government security personnel, technical teams, contractors, program managers, and external mission partners.
  • Developing practical security procedures that support mission execution while maintaining required compartmented controls.
  • Must have a Bachelor’s Degree with 5+ years of relevant experience
  • Demonstrated experience supporting Special Access Program security operations , preferably within a DoD, Intelligence Community, Combatant Command, Joint Task Force, or operational mission environment.
  • Working knowledge of SAP, SCI, collateral, and industrial security requirements , including applicable DoD SAP security policy, SAP facility/security procedures, classified information protection, and contractor security obligations. DoD SAP guidance establishes enhanced safeguarding and access requirements for certain classified information, and 32 CFR Part 117 serves as the current NISPOM rule for cleared contractor security requirements.
  • Experience coordinating with Government security officials , including the Government Special Security Officer, Program Security Officer, Contractor Program Security Officer, Special Security Officer, Facility Security Officer, and external security offices.
  • Experience administering personnel security and access control processes , including access nominations, indoctrinations, debriefings, visitor control, visit requests, clearance verification, and access rosters.
  • Experience supporting SAPF, SCIF, or secure facility operations , including facility compliance, secure meeting coordination, document control, physical security procedures, and operational activity support. ICD 705 establishes uniform physical and technical security requirements for IC SCIFs, and related technical specifications are commonly used for SCIF/SAPF construction and management considerations.
  • Experience protecting classified and controlled information , including document accountability, classification marking, secure storage, transmission, transportation, destruction, and information handling procedures.
  • Ability to support security inspections, compliance reviews, incident reporting, corrective actions, and security education activities in coordination with government and contractor security personnel. CDSE’s SAP training materials identify compliance inspections, annual reviews, audits, and security education as core areas for SAP security professionals.
  • Strong coordination and communication skills , with the ability to resolve access, facility, classification, and security coordination issues affecting mission execution.

Ability to operate in a fast-paced, operational environment while balancing mission responsiveness with required compartmented security controls.

Desired Skills
  • Prior experience with supporting AP activities in an operational intelligence, technical exploitation, counter-UAS/counter-UXS, defense technology, or sensitive acquisition environment.
  • Experience working with technical teams, engineers, program managers, intelligence analysts, operational planners, and interagency mission partners.
  • Familiarity with DoD SAP policy, DoD information security requirements, SCI security procedures, NISPOM requirements, and ICD 705-related facility standards. CDSE’s SAP toolkit identifies DoD Directive 5205.07, DoDI 5205.11, DoDM 5205.07, and SAP security training resources as key references for SAP security personnel.
  • Experience preparing or supporting standard operating procedures, security plans, security classification guides, DD Form 254 coordination, visit authorization processes, and program access documentation.
  • Experience supporting secure transportation, classified meetings, SAP working groups, technical demonstrations, testing events, and operationally sensitive mission activities.
  • Completion of relevant security training such as Introduction to SAPs, SAP Security Awareness, SAP Security Compliance Inspections, SAP Mid-Level Security Management, Information Security, Personnel Security, Physical Security, or related CDSE training. CDSE maintains SAP courses and tools designed to prepare and support SAP security professionals.
